No. Kutools is paid software, but ExtendOffice currently offers a 30-day fully functional free trial. After the trial expires, the developer says each feature can be used up to three times unless you purchase a license.
The current individual list price is $49. It is sold as a one-time lifetime-use license with two years of free updates and technical support.
ExtendOffice currently says one Kutools for Excel license can be installed on up to two computers. Different licensing requirements apply to Terminal Server or Citrix environments.
ExtendOffice currently lists compatibility with Office 2007 through Office 2024 and Microsoft 365 desktop apps, including 32-bit and 64-bit editions.

Yes. ExtendOffice currently provides a Non-AI MSI installer for Kutools for Excel in addition to the regular AI-enabled package.
The traditional Kutools for Excel desktop product should not be confused with ExtendOffice's cross-platform ZKutools Anywhere for Excel. Microsoft lists ZKutools Anywhere as working with Excel 2016 or later on Mac, Excel 2016 or later on Windows, and Excel on the web.
It can be worth buying if you repeatedly perform Excel tasks that its utilities make easier. If you use Excel casually or already automate your work efficiently with native features, Power Query, VBA, or another established workflow, we recommend staying with what already works.
